Don't accept this invite on WhatsApp, it can hack your phone



With WhatsApp launching its video calling facility last week spammers have decided to take control of the facility by creating a fake website.

WhatsApp users began receiving an invitation spam message that reads, "You're invited to try WhatsApp Video Calling feature. Only people with the invitation can enable this feature". On clicking the link, users are directed to a webpage where they are given an option to download the feature. And once you click on the link, it takes you to a website, which appears to be believable though it is a spam.

Even to the most observant of the techie's the webpage seems to be highly promising.

And when you click on the 'enable' tab, you will be directed to a new page which requires user verification. You would then be asked to share and invite four other friends to enable this feature through the same link. Too many clicks on the page attracts yourself to spammers and hacking.

The right way to enable video calling feature is to update your WhatsApp app through your Google Playstore or Apple Store. As soon as it is updated, the feature will be automatically enabled on your device.
